Grants paid

Itemized grants reported on this foundation's 2024 Form 990-PF, Part XV.

Total granted

$15k

Itemized grants

9

Median grant

$2k

RecipientLocationPurposeAmount
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HMiddle School Football Helmets$3k
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HVarsity Womens Basketball Home Jerseys$3k
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HMiddle School Volleyball Poles$2k
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HWrestling Pull-up Bars$2k
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HVarsity Softball Practice Equipment$2k
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HMiddle School Girls Basketball Uniforms$1k
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HMiddle School Cheerleading Uniforms$1k
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HCross Country Uniforms$750
ClintonMassie Athletic DepartmentClarksville, OHMiddle School Football Shoulder Pads$675
